For those new to reading the Bible, I'd recommend checking out the 'New Testament in a Year' plan. It’s straightforward and divides the New Testament into daily portions that feel digestible. Just reading a few chapters a day allows for nice reflections without overwhelming yourself. Since it's shorter than the entire Bible, it gives a solid foundation and understanding of core themes. Many resources, including PDFs, are on various church websites, and they’re super beginner-friendly!

Exploring bible reading plans for beginners in 2024 is truly exciting! I stumbled upon the 'Chronological Bible Reading Plan' which is perfect for those just starting their journey. It’s structured in a way that aligns the events of the Bible in the order they occurred, making it easier to understand the narrative flow. Each day, you get a manageable portion to read—typically around 3-4 chapters—which helps prevent feeling overwhelmed.

One thing I loved about this plan is how it includes brief reflections! Each week has a recap that explains the significance of the sections you've read. It’s fantastic for someone who doesn’t just want to read but also wishes to grasp the context and connection between different parts. What is the best bible reading schedule for beginners in 2024?

2 Answers2025-07-21 00:32:48
Starting a Bible reading plan as a beginner can feel overwhelming, but breaking it down makes it manageable. I recommend the '5x5x5' approach—five minutes a day, five days a week, focusing on five key books: Genesis (origins), Psalms (prayer), Matthew (Jesus' life), John (faith), and Romans (doctrine). This isn’t about speed; it’s about consistency. Use a journal to jot down one thing that stands out each day. Apps like YouVersion have great plans like 'Bible in One Year,' but I’d tweak it—pair Old Testament readings with New Testament ones to see connections. For example, read Exodus’ Passover story alongside Luke’s Last Supper. The key is to avoid burnout. If you miss a day, just pick up where you left off. The goal isn’t checking boxes; it’s letting the words sink in. For 2024, thematic plans work wonders. Try 'The Storyline Plan' (Via YouVersion), which threads the Bible’s big narrative from creation to Christ. It skips repetitive sections early on, which helps beginners stay engaged. Or, if you love poetry, focus on Psalms for a month—read one a day and note emotions. Another trick: Listen to audio Bibles while commuting. Hearing David’s lament in 2 Samuel or Paul’s joy in Philippians adds depth. Lastly, join an online community like #BibleTogether2024 on Instagram for accountability. Share insights, even if it’s just a single verse that hit you. Remember, the 'best' schedule is the one you’ll actually stick to.

How to follow a bible reading plan for beginners pdf effectively?

4 Answers2025-07-08 17:09:45
Starting a Bible reading plan can feel overwhelming at first, but breaking it down makes it manageable. I recommend choosing a beginner-friendly PDF plan that aligns with your goals—whether it’s reading the Bible in a year or focusing on specific themes. Print the plan or keep it handy on your device, and set a consistent time each day, like mornings with coffee or before bed. Highlight or jot down verses that stand out to you, and don’t stress if you miss a day; just pick up where you left off. Another tip is to pair your reading with a journal. Writing reflections helps internalize what you’ve read. If a passage confuses you, use a study Bible or online resources for clarity. I also love discussing insights with friends or joining a group—it keeps me accountable and adds depth. The key is consistency, not perfection. Over time, you’ll notice patterns and connections in Scripture that make the journey rewarding.
